11 Wireless local area network (WLAN) products that are based on the Institute of Electrical and Electronics Engineers' IEEE b/a/g/n standards Frequency: 2.4 GHz, and 5.0 GHz bands. Range: Common range is up to 100m but can be extended. Applications: Routers, Tablets, etc Power: Normal Uses short-wavelength radio transmissions in the ISM band (from MHz), creating personal area networks (PANs) with high levels of security. BLE/Bluetooth Smart: Uses the same technology with simpler modulation scheme- Not backward compatible to Bluetooth but very power efficient. Frequency: 2.4 GHz Range: 1-10m Applications: Hands-free headsets, key dongles, fitness trackers Power: Normal (exception BLE)
12 Technology that enables smartphones and other devices to establish radio communication with each other by touching the devices together or bringing them into proximity to a distance of typically 10 cm (3.9 in) or less. Frequency: MHz Range: < 10 cm Bit rate: 424 kbit/s Applications: - Android Beam - Mobile Wallet, - Smart car keys Power: Very low ZigBee is a specification for a suite of high-level communication protocols used to create personal area networks built from small, low-power digital radios Frequency: 2.4 GHz and 868/915 MHz bands. Range: 10-20m Applications: - Home automation - Wireless Sensor networks, - Smoke and Intruder warning Bit rate: kbit/s Power: Low Radio transceivers and proprietary protocols (radio systems) that uses lower ISM frequency bands. IEEE standard. To connect to the IoT, Sub-1 GHz systems need an application-layer Internet gateway. In many cases this is simply a personal computer running a TCP/IP stack. Frequency: 433/868/915 MHz. Range: 25 km Applications: - Security systems - Industrial control Power: Moderate

17 Challenges of IoT Connectivity Reliability You need to be 100% sure that the signal sent from one device is received at the other end Presence Detection It is important to immediately know when an IoT device drops off the network and goes offline Security Authorization, Open ports and Encryption There is no point of having a smart home if anyone can pick your door with their smart phone Power Consumption Billions of devices connected to each other ALL the time. Toll on CPU and power supplies should be managed properly Bandwidth Spectrum is a very scarce resource. Bandwidth is expensive
18 Challenges of IoT Connectivity (Cont.) Standards and Interoperability Coming up with standards and a language that every machine and device is able to understand - Google Weave with Project Brillo - Axeda

26 Connected Mining- Dundee Precious Metals, Bulgaria Combination of RFID and Wi- Fi to track the location of equipment and people and allow personnel to stay connected to the surface. The backbone of the system is 55 miles of fibre optic cable, studded with Wi-Fi access points.
